The Best Vegetarian Stuffing is more than just a side dish—it’s the star of any holiday table. Packed with buttery sourdough, sautéed veggies, and fresh herbs, this meatless recipe delivers the cozy, savory flavors you crave without compromising on texture or richness. Whether you’re prepping for a plant-based Thanksgiving or simply want a satisfying alternative to traditional stuffing, this version checks all the boxes. Pair it with vegan mashed potatoes and cranberry relish, and you’ve got a complete spread that everyone—vegetarians and meat-eaters alike—will love.
The Story Behind the Best Vegetarian Stuffing
What Makes This the Best Vegetarian Stuffing?
Let me take you back to my childhood Thanksgiving. The table groaned under the weight of dishes, but it was always the stuffing—golden, crisp on top, tender and savory inside—that made me linger for seconds. Years later, when I began cooking for my own family, I set out to recreate that feeling—only this time, I wanted something meatless. And thus, the best vegetarian stuffing was born in my kitchen, brimming with flavor, texture, and nostalgia.
So what earns this dish its title? First, we start with rustic sourdough bread. The chewy interior and crusty edges create the perfect texture—firm enough to soak up broth, soft enough to stay tender. Next, aromatic vegetables like onion and celery form the flavor base. Then we layer in fresh sage and thyme, whose woodsy notes bring depth and warmth. Finally, a good-quality vegetable stock ties it all together.
Even without sausage or turkey drippings, this dish satisfies. That’s the magic of the best vegetarian stuffing—it’s hearty, savory, and rich in flavor, not filler. It can stand proudly beside roasted pumpkin soup or even rival your favorite entrée.
Why Fresh Ingredients Matter in Meatless Stuffing Recipes
One reason this is hands-down the best vegetarian stuffing is the commitment to fresh, quality ingredients. Don’t skimp on the herbs—fresh thyme and sage add brightness and earthiness that dried herbs can’t match. Use real butter (or a quality vegan alternative) to deepen flavor and create that craveable golden crust during baking.
The bread is the backbone of this recipe, so choose wisely. Sourdough brings a hint of tang that balances the richness. If it’s not stale, don’t worry—I’ll show you in the next section how to dry it quickly for ideal texture.
And here’s the secret: moisture balance. Too dry and it’s crumbly; too wet and it’s mush. The perfect vegetarian herb stuffing is moist, not soggy, with edges that brown and crisp just right. That’s why the best vegetarian stuffing is all about technique—and we’re just getting started.
How to Make the Best Vegetarian Stuffing Step by Step
Prep Your Bread Like a Pro
The base of the best vegetarian stuffing is always the bread, and sourdough is our go-to for good reason. Its hearty texture holds up beautifully when soaked in broth and baked to perfection. You’ll want it dry—not just stale, but firm enough to soak up moisture without turning to mush.
If your bread isn’t quite stale, don’t worry. Preheat your oven to 300°F, spread torn bread pieces on a baking sheet, and toast them for about 15–20 minutes. You’re aiming for dry but not browned. Once cooled, add the pieces to a large mixing bowl and set aside. This step alone makes a huge difference in how flavorful and fluffy your stuffing turns out.
Sauté the Aromatics and Build That Flavor
Now it’s time to build flavor. In a large cast-iron skillet, melt butter over medium heat. Toss in diced onion and celery, and cook for about 5–7 minutes, stirring often. You want them soft and just beginning to caramelize. Add salt, pepper, and a generous helping of chopped fresh thyme and sage.
This is where the magic happens. The herbs mingle with the butter and veggies, releasing aromas that instantly say “Thanksgiving.” Pour the sautéed mixture over your prepared bread and toss gently to combine.
Let it cool slightly before stirring in the beaten eggs—this prevents scrambling. Now, gradually add vegetable stock in ½-cup increments. The best vegetarian stuffing should be moist but never soggy, so add just enough until the bread holds together when squeezed but doesn’t drip liquid.
Want to add even more layers of flavor? Try folding in roasted garlic or sautéed mushrooms. You could even add chopped apples or cranberries for a touch of sweetness, like in our pumpkin gnocchi where savory and sweet play together beautifully.
Baking to Golden, Crispy Perfection
Preheat your oven to 375°F and grease a 9×13 glass baking dish. Spread the stuffing evenly into the dish and cover with foil. Bake for 20 minutes to trap in moisture and set the mixture.
Then, remove the foil and bake another 20–25 minutes until golden and crispy on top. For extra crispiness, broil for the last 3–5 minutes. When done, the edges will pull slightly away from the dish, and the top should feel firm but not dry.
Once out of the oven, let it sit for a few minutes to settle. Serve warm as a perfect pairing to pumpkin cheesecake bars or alongside any of your favorite meatless main dishes. This stuffing doesn’t just complement the meal—it completes it.
Creative Twists on the Best Vegetarian Stuffing
Vegan Stuffing Without Sacrificing Flavor
Want to make the best vegetarian stuffing 100% plant-based? It’s easier than you think. The base flavors of this dish—herbs, veggies, and sourdough—are already vegan-friendly. To make it fully vegan, simply swap out the butter for a high-quality vegan butter and replace the eggs with a flaxseed or chia egg (1 tablespoon ground flax + 3 tablespoons water per egg, mixed and rested until gelled).
You’ll still get that hearty texture and savory depth, especially if you use a rich vegetable stock or even a mushroom broth for extra umami. A touch of nutritional yeast can also add a cheesy, nutty flavor that complements the herbs beautifully.
For a fully vegan Thanksgiving spread, this stuffing pairs wonderfully with fresh cranberry orange relish and air fryer baked potatoes. It holds its own as a main dish, but also shines as a side.
Regional and Flavor-Packed Stuffing Variations
While the traditional herb version is always a hit, you can easily customize the best vegetarian stuffing to match your regional favorites or personal tastes. Love a bit of spice? Add sautéed jalapeños or poblano peppers for a Southwest twist. Prefer something a little sweeter? Mix in chopped dried cranberries, golden raisins, or even diced apples for a festive flair.
Feeling Mediterranean? Stir in kalamata olives, sun-dried tomatoes, and a sprinkle of oregano. Want Southern vibes? Cornbread stuffing made with vegan buttermilk and fresh parsley is both comforting and hearty.
These tweaks don’t take away from the essence of vegetarian herb stuffing—they just make it more personal. And that’s the beauty of it: no matter how you season or swap, the soul of the dish remains grounded in comfort, warmth, and flavor.
When you’re experimenting with ingredients, think balance: for every new addition, adjust your herbs and seasoning. And always taste before baking—vegetarian stuffing recipes are forgiving, but seasoning is key.
Serving and Storing the Best Vegetarian Stuffing
How to Serve the Best Vegetarian Stuffing
When it comes to serving, the best vegetarian stuffing deserves a front-and-center spot on your holiday table. You can serve it directly from the baking dish or spoon it into a warm serving bowl for a more elegant presentation. Garnish with a sprig of fresh thyme or chopped parsley to add color and a pop of freshness.
Stuffing isn’t just a side—it can be a star. Serve it alongside hearty vegetable mains like stuffed squash, lentil loaves, or stuffed pumpkin with rice and sausage. Or pair it with creamy sides such as cauliflower mac and cheese pumpkins and rich gravy for a feast that satisfies every guest.
Hosting a potluck? This stuffing travels well. Just cover with foil and reheat in a 350°F oven for 15–20 minutes once you arrive.
Storage, Reheating, and Freezing Tips
One of the best things about the best vegetarian stuffing is how beautifully it stores and reheats. If you have leftovers (and that’s a big “if”), let the dish cool completely before storing it in an airtight container. It’ll keep in the fridge for up to 4 days.
To reheat, scoop individual portions onto a baking sheet and bake at 350°F for 10–15 minutes. Want it extra crispy? Turn on the broiler for the last 2–3 minutes. Avoid microwaving if you can—it softens the texture and steals that golden crunch.
This stuffing also freezes well. Simply portion it into freezer-safe containers or bags, removing as much air as possible. It’ll keep for up to a month. When you’re ready to enjoy, thaw overnight in the fridge and reheat in the oven until warmed through.
Whether you’re making it fresh or enjoying it the next day, the best vegetarian stuffing remains just as comforting, flavorful, and satisfying. It’s the kind of recipe that fits into any gathering—big or small, traditional or totally your own.
Conclusion
Whether you’re a seasoned plant-based cook or just exploring meatless holiday recipes, the best vegetarian stuffing is the kind of dish that brings comfort, tradition, and just the right amount of crunch to your table. With simple ingredients, fresh herbs, and a few pro tips, you’ll turn an everyday loaf of bread into a centerpiece that impresses.
And as always, cooking is about more than just following instructions. It’s about sharing warmth, stories, and those second-helping moments with the people you love. So preheat the oven, tear up that sourdough, and make something worth gathering around.
Need more recipes? Follow me on Pinterest.
Print
The Best Vegetarian Stuffing – Ultimate No-Meat Recipe
- Total Time: 1 hour 5 minutes
- Yield: 6–8 servings 1x
- Diet: Vegetarian
Description
The best vegetarian stuffing recipe made with sourdough bread, sautéed onions, celery, and fresh herbs. Moist, crispy, and meat-free—perfect for your Thanksgiving table.
Ingredients
1 loaf Sourdough Bread, approx.
1 pound
¾ cup unsalted butter
1 medium yellow onion, diced
2 large celery stalks (or 3 medium), diced
1 ½ teaspoons fine sea salt
½ teaspoon freshly ground black pepper
1 Tablespoon fresh thyme, chopped
2 teaspoons fresh sage, finely chopped
2 eggs, beaten
2 cups vegetable stock (approximately)
Instructions
1. Grease a 9×13 pan with butter or cooking spray. Preheat oven to 375°F. Tear stale bread into bite-sized pieces and set aside.
2. Melt butter in a skillet over medium heat. Add diced onion and celery. Cook for 4–7 minutes until tender.
3. Add salt, pepper, and chopped herbs. Remove from heat. Combine with bread and let cool slightly.
4. Add beaten eggs and stir to combine.
5. Stir in vegetable stock gradually until bread is moist but not soggy.
6. Transfer stuffing to the greased pan. Cover with foil.
7. Bake covered for 20 minutes, then uncover and bake 20–25 minutes more until golden and crispy. Optional: Broil for 3–5 minutes.
8. Let cool slightly. Serve and enjoy.
Notes
Use day-old bread or toast fresh bread at 300°F for 15 minutes.
For vegan version: use plant-based butter and flax eggs.
Stuffing can be made 1 day ahead and baked before serving.
- Prep Time: 20 minutes
- Cook Time: 45 minutes
- Category: Side Dish
- Method: Baking
- Cuisine: American
Nutrition
- Serving Size: 1 cup
- Calories: 270
- Sugar: 3g
- Sodium: 510mg
- Fat: 18g
- Saturated Fat: 10g
- Unsaturated Fat: 7g
- Trans Fat: 0g
- Carbohydrates: 22g
- Fiber: 2g
- Protein: 5g
- Cholesterol: 72mg




1 thought on “The Best Vegetarian Stuffing – 2025’s Ultimate Holiday Side”
Comments are closed.